To be eligible for a driving license in France, applicants should meet the following criteria:
- Be a minimum age (differing based upon license category).
- Possess a valid recognition document (passport or nationwide ID).
- Hold a medical certificate demonstrating physical fitness to drive, if applicable.
- Live in France (EU residents should supply extra documentation).

2. Motorist Theory Test
The very first useful step in obtaining a driving license is passing the theory test, understood as the Code acheter un permis de Conduire en ligne la Route. This test evaluates candidates on their knowledge of roadway signs, traffic rules, and safe driving practices. The multiple-choice format includes 40 questions, needing a minimum of 35 appropriate answers to pass.

3. Practical Driving Lessons
Following the successful conclusion of the theory test, prospects need to take practical driving lessons. The number of lessons differs depending upon the individual's efficiency.
4. Practical Driving Test
Once the trainer considers the candidate prepared, they can get the useful driving test. This includes driving in real conditions and showcasing different maneuvers such as parallel parking, lane modifications, and obeying traffic rules.
Crucial Details:
- Booking the Test: Candidates typically book their practical tests through their driving school. Costs vary from EUR100 to EUR200 for the test.
- Test Location: Tests are administered at designated driving evaluation centers.
5. Getting the Driving License
Upon passing both tests, prospects will receive a short-lived driving license, valid for one year. The official driving license will be mailed to the prospect's address after the required processing time.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. How long does it take to get a driving license in France?
The duration varies depending on individual circumstances. Typically, the process ranges from a couple of months to a year, affected by the schedule of tests and lessons.
2. Is it possible to transform a foreign driving license to a French one?
Yes, EU and EFTA license holders can convert their licenses with no tests. Non-EU nationals may need to take the test, depending upon their nation of origin's arrangements with France.
3. What if I fail the practical driving test?
Prospects can retake the test. However, they might require to have a certain variety of extra lessons before being enabled to reattempt.
4. Can I drive in France with an international driving permit?
An international driving permit is legitimate for up to one year for travelers, but for long-term citizens, obtaining a French driving license is essential.
